Amigos de Fuego

“Amigos de Fuego” (Friends of Fire) is the title of Rick Frisbie’s latest series of paintings. Thirty-six of his colorful paintings on canvas, and additional paintings on paper will be in his solo show at the Lincoln Art Center. The opening reception will be Friday, May 10, 2019, from 5:30-7:30 p.m. and will be on exhibit through June 29, 2019.

“The inspiration and initiative for the series come from my friends and the people of Guatemala,” Frisbie said.

Rick visited Guatemala twice during the last year.

“The land of volcano fire and poverty is also home to people of passion, color, ingenuity, dancing and determination”.

Frisbie intends to capture some of that vigor in his paintings.

Poet Joe McKenzie will be Rick’s special guest at the opening. Frisbie says he asks Joe to read because of his passion that he exhibits in his poetry and his reading of poetry. He will be reading several of his newest poems and have copies of his recently published book for sale. McKenzie used one of Frisbie’s paintings for the cover of his book. Frisbie & McKenzie are both of Salina.
